Serbo-Croatian
Etymology
Borrowed from Ottoman Turkish امان (amân), from Arapski اَمَان (amān, “tranquillity, peacefulness”).
Pronunciation
Noun
Lua greška in Modul:sh-headword at line 7: attempt to call field 'findBestScript' (a nil value).
Declension
Interjection
- for goodness' sake! (in amazement)
- (when asking for mercy, help or forgiveness):
- Be merciful!
- Help me!
- I'm sorry!
- by God, I swear to god! (used to add emphasis, as if swearing an oath)
